I retired from the Minneapolis College of Art and Design in 2012, after teaching furniture design for thirty years. Seven decades plus have allowed me to do lots of things. As a kid, I enjoyed building things and taking them apart, I built my first gas-powered go cart in fourth grade and my first sailboat in seventh grade with numerous tree houses in-between. My adult life passions haven’t changed much. From toy design to building children’s museums, from restoring historical medical devices to building and sailing a trimaran. I’ve always loved exploration and experimentation. Still do. Since retiring, I’ve focused more on boats, one gas, one electric. Studio is still a focus, always will be!
